Summary: | The natural and climatic conditions in Bulgaria are a prerequisite for the cultivation of quality fruits with
unique taste characteristics, but after the country's accession to the EU, there is a permanent tendency to
decrease the areas on which fruit crops are grown. The consumption of fresh fruits and vegetables in
developed and developing countries is far below the recommended norms, and yet production in the
country cannot satisfy the needs of the population with fresh fruits and the canning industry with raw
materials. The purpose of this paper is to analyze the characteristics of the fruit market in Bulgaria. |
